Revitalising a period property using creative design that focuses on functionality and style.
In this tasteful refurbishment of a period property, our expertise shines through as we assisted the client with a full ground floor transformation, paying homage to the property's original charm.
Recommended by another interior designer, because of our experience with period properties, we approached this project with a keen eye for preserving and enhancing the home's authentic features.
The main area for refurbishment was the kitchen, and in pursuit of the client's vision, we blended elements of commercial kitchens to create a functional space that not only looked great but also catered to the client's love of cooking and entertaining.

Central to this culinary delight is the circular peninsula unit, boasting a bespoke one-piece stainless steel top with an integrated sink. A fine blend of the traditional and modern and a functional statement piece that would be the envy of any kitchen.
Beyond the kitchen areas we maintained our commitment to maintaining the property's heritage applying sympathetic design choices and our usual meticulous attention to detail.
